Baked Apples And Chestnut Puree

Serves: 6
 

Ingredients:

1 pound fresh chestnuts or
1 1/2 cups canned or bottled chestnuts or
4 ounces dried chestnuts -- cooked
1/3 cup soy milk
1/3 cup apple juice
5 tablespoons maple syrup
1 teaspoon cinnamon
1/4 teaspoon nutmeg
1/3 cup raisins or currants
6 medium sweet apples
2 tablespoons lemon juice
1 teaspoon cinnamon
3/4 cup white wine
3 tablespoons margarine
1 pieces cinnamon stick
1 bunch mint leaves and thin orange slices for garnish
 

Preparation:

Preheat oven to 350F. To prepare fresh chestnuts, cook covered, in water, for 20 minutes till expanded and lighter in colour. To prepare canned chestnuts, cook in their liquid till heated through. To prepare dried chestnuts, cook according to package directions. Drain and rinse hot chestnuts under cold water. Cut off flat part with a sharp knife and scoop nut meat with a spoon. In a food processor, combine chestnut meat with soy milk, juice, 4 tb maple syrup, 1 ts cinnamon and nutmeg. Fold in raisins or currants. Peel apples and remove core from top, leaving the bottom intact. Hollow out the apple leaving a 1/2" shell. Brush shell with lemon juice to prevent discoloration. Sprinkle inside with a little cinnamon. Chop scooped out apple and mix with the chestnut puree. Fill apple shells with chestnut-apple stuffing. Place in a grease proof dish and pour wine and remaining syrup around the base of the apples. Add margarine and cinnamon stick to the pan. Bake 30 to 40 minutes, basting occasionally with the wine mixture. Garnish and serve.
